Applicant: Verizon Patent and Licensing Inc.
Inventor: Jerry Gamble , Natasha Avinash Shah , Aleena Taufiq , Peter Brockmann , Syed B. Aziz
Abstract: One or more computing devices, systems, and/or methods for elevation tracking of devices are provided. Barometric pressure data points and elevation data points associated with a set of barometric measurement devices proximate a device are obtained. An interpolated field of barometric pressure is generated using the barometric pressure data points and the elevation data points. x, y location coordinates of the device are projected onto the interpolated field as a projected point within the interpolated field. Barometric leveling is executed upon a device barometric pressure value provided by the device and a barometric pressure data point at the projected point to determine a relative height difference between the device and the projected point. An elevation of the device is determined based upon the relative height difference.
